Novel histone deacetylase inhibitor AR-42 exhibits antitumor activity in pancreatic cancer cells by affecting multiple biochemical pathways

OBJECTIVE: Pancreatic cancer is one of the most lethal types of cancer with a 5-year survival rate of ~5%.
